Thanks for the help everyone! I was able to get the database up by just removing some directories from /var/satellite/redhat/ and systemctl start postgresql. The system is currently doing the spacewalk-data-fsck processes.. which will take a while. What else are you guys doing for system maintenance? I figure I should run the data-fsck command every week.
